Excel Tabloları ve Veri Yönetimi: İleri Düzey Teknikler ve Uygulamalar
Microsoft Excel, sadece basit hesaplamalar için değil, aynı zamanda karmaşık veri analizi ve yönetiminde de güçlü bir araçtır. Bu makalede, Excel'in ileri düzey tablo ve veri yönetimi özelliklerini derinlemesine inceleyeceğiz. Hedefimiz, Excel'i veri odaklı projelerinizde daha etkin kullanmanızı sağlayacak bilgi ve becerileri kazandırmaktır.
Gelişmiş Tablo Oluşturma ve Biçimlendirme
Verimli veri yönetiminin temeli, iyi yapılandırılmış ve kolayca okunabilen tablolardır. İşte Excel'de tablo oluşturma ve biçimlendirme konusunda dikkat edilmesi gerekenler:
- Dinamik Tablolar (Excel Tables): Verilerinizi tablo olarak biçimlendirmek (Ekle > Tablo), bir dizi avantaj sunar. Otomatik olarak filtreleme, sıralama, toplam satırları ekleme ve formüllerde yapılandırılmış başvuruları kullanma imkanı sağlar. Tabloya yeni veri eklendiğinde, tablo otomatik olarak genişler ve formüller de güncellenir.
- Koşullu Biçimlendirme (Conditional Formatting): Verilerinizdeki eğilimleri ve önemli noktaları görsel olarak vurgulamak için koşullu biçimlendirmeyi kullanın. Örneğin, belirli bir aralığın üzerindeki değerleri farklı bir renkle işaretleyebilir, veri çubukları veya simge kümeleri ekleyerek verilerin dağılımını görselleştirebilirsiniz. Örneğin, "Ev Kuralları" oluşturarak, daha karmaşık koşullara göre biçimlendirme yapabilirsiniz.
- Özel Sayı Biçimleri: Sayıları para birimi, yüzde, tarih veya özel formatlarda görüntülemek için hücre biçimlendirme seçeneklerini kullanın. "Özel" biçimler oluşturarak, sayıları istediğiniz gibi görüntüleyebilirsiniz. Örneğin, negatif sayıları kırmızı renkte ve parantez içinde gösterebilirsiniz.
- Temalar ve Stiller: Tablonuza profesyonel bir görünüm kazandırmak için hazır temaları ve stilleri kullanın. Kendi özel tablo stillerinizi de oluşturabilirsiniz.
Veri Doğrulama ve Temizleme
Doğru ve tutarlı veri, başarılı bir analizin ön koşuludur. Excel, veri girişi sırasında hataları önlemek ve mevcut verileri temizlemek için bir dizi araç sunar:
- Veri Doğrulama (Data Validation): Hücrelere girilebilecek veri türlerini ve aralıklarını sınırlamak için veri doğrulama özelliğini kullanın. Örneğin, bir hücreye yalnızca belirli bir listeden değer seçilmesine izin verebilir, tarihlerin belirli bir aralıkta olmasını sağlayabilir veya sayısal değerlerin belirli bir sınırı aşmamasını sağlayabilirsiniz.
- Metin İşlevleri:
SOLDAN, SAĞDAN, PARÇAAL, UZUNLUK, KIRP, BİRLEŞTİR, BUL ve YERİNEKOY gibi metin işlevlerini kullanarak verilerdeki tutarsızlıkları giderebilir, gereksiz boşlukları temizleyebilir ve farklı kaynaklardan gelen verileri birleştirebilirsiniz. Örneğin, bir listedeki tüm e-posta adreslerinden alan adını (domain) çıkarmak için bu işlevleri kullanabilirsiniz. - Yinelenenleri Kaldırma (Remove Duplicates): Tablonuzdaki yinelenen satırları hızlıca bulup kaldırmak için bu özelliği kullanın.
- Gelişmiş Filtreleme: Birden fazla kriter kullanarak verileri filtrelemek ve belirli koşulları karşılayan satırları ayıklamak için gelişmiş filtrelemeyi kullanın.
- Flash Fill (Hızlı Doldurma): Veri giriş kalıplarını otomatik olarak algılayıp tamamlayan bu özellik, veri temizleme ve dönüştürme işlemlerini büyük ölçüde hızlandırır. Örneğin, bir sütunda ad ve soyadın ayrı olduğu bir listede, ad ve soyadı birleştirerek tek bir sütunda tam adları elde edebilirsiniz.
İleri Düzey Formüller ve Fonksiyonlar
Excel'in gücü, geniş formül ve fonksiyon kütüphanesinde yatar. İşte veri analizi ve yönetimi için özellikle faydalı olan bazı ileri düzey fonksiyonlar:
EĞER (IF) Fonksiyonu: Koşullu ifadeler oluşturmak ve farklı koşullara göre farklı sonuçlar döndürmek için kullanılır. İç içe EĞER fonksiyonları ile daha karmaşık mantıksal işlemler gerçekleştirebilirsiniz. TOPLA.ÇARPI (SUMPRODUCT) Fonksiyonu: Birden fazla dizinin karşılık gelen elemanlarını çarpar ve sonuçları toplar. Koşullu toplama ve ortalama alma işlemlerinde özellikle kullanışlıdır. Örneğin, belirli bir bölgedeki ürün satışlarının toplam gelirini hesaplamak için kullanılabilir. DÜŞEYARA (VLOOKUP), YATAYARA (HLOOKUP), İNDİS (INDEX) ve KAÇINCI (MATCH) Fonksiyonları: Farklı tablolardaki verileri eşleştirmek ve birleştirmek için kullanılır. İNDİS ve KAÇINCI fonksiyonları, DÜŞEYARA'ya göre daha esnek ve güçlü bir alternatiftir. XLOOKUP fonksiyonu ise bu fonksiyonların modern bir birleşimi olarak daha basit ve kullanışlı bir arayüz sunar. - ¨C19C (SUMIF), ¨C20C (AVERAGEIFS), ¨C21C (COUNTIFS) Fonksiyonları: Belirli koşulları karşılayan verileri toplamak, ortalamasını almak veya saymak için kullanılır.
- ¨C22C (DATE), ¨C23C (TIME) ve Diğer Tarih/Saat Fonksiyonları: Tarih ve saat verileriyle çalışmak, tarihleri farklı formatlara dönüştürmek, tarihler arasındaki farkı hesaplamak ve belirli bir tarihe gün, ay veya yıl eklemek için kullanılır.
- Dizi Formülleri (Array Formulas): Birden fazla değer üzerinde işlem yapan ve birden fazla sonuç döndüren formüllerdir. ¨C24C tuş kombinasyonu ile girilirler.
Pivot Tablolar ve Veri Analizi
Pivot tablolar, büyük veri kümelerini özetlemek, analiz etmek ve raporlamak için güçlü bir araçtır. İşte pivot tablolarla yapabilecekleriniz:
- Veri Özetleme: Verilerinizi farklı boyutlarda gruplandırarak (örneğin, bölgeye, ürüne veya zamana göre) özet tablolar oluşturun.
- Filtreleme ve Sıralama: Pivot tablodaki verileri filtreleyerek belirli alt kümeleri analiz edin ve sıralayarak önemli eğilimleri belirleyin.
- Hesaplanmış Alanlar ve Öğeler: Pivot tabloya özel hesaplanmış alanlar ve öğeler ekleyerek daha karmaşık analizler yapın. Örneğin, kar marjını hesaplayan bir alan ekleyebilirsiniz.
- Dilimleyiciler (Slicers) ve Zaman Çizelgeleri (Timelines): Pivot tabloyu daha interaktif hale getirmek için dilimleyiciler ve zaman çizelgeleri kullanın. Bu sayede kullanıcılar verileri kolayca filtreleyebilir ve farklı senaryoları keşfedebilirler.
- Grafikler: Pivot tablodaki verileri görselleştirmek için pivot grafikler oluşturun.
Power Query ile Veri Alma ve Dönüştürme
Power Query, Excel'in veri alma, dönüştürme ve temizleme yeteneklerini önemli ölçüde artıran güçlü bir araçtır. Power Query ile şunları yapabilirsiniz:
- Farklı Veri Kaynaklarına Bağlanma: Excel dosyaları, metin dosyaları, veritabanları, web sayfaları ve diğer birçok kaynaktan veri alın.
- Veri Dönüştürme: Verileri temizleyin, dönüştürün ve yeniden şekillendirin. Sütunları birleştirin, ayırın, yeniden adlandırın, veri türlerini değiştirin, boşlukları temizleyin, hataları giderin ve daha fazlasını yapın.
- Veri Birleştirme: Farklı kaynaklardan gelen verileri birleştirin (birleştirme, ekleme, vs.).
- Adımlar Kaydetme ve Yeniden Kullanma: Yaptığınız tüm veri dönüştürme adımlarını kaydedin ve daha sonra aynı adımları farklı veri kümelerine uygulayın. Bu sayede tekrarlayan işlemleri otomatik hale getirebilirsiniz.
Makro ve VBA ile Excel'i Otomatikleştirme
Tekrarlayan görevleri otomatik hale getirmek ve özel işlevler oluşturmak için Excel'in Visual Basic for Applications (VBA) programlama dilini kullanabilirsiniz. Makrolar, bir dizi Excel komutunu kaydetmenize ve daha sonra tek bir tıklamayla çalıştırmanıza olanak tanır. VBA ile daha karmaşık otomasyonlar oluşturabilir, kullanıcı arayüzleri tasarlayabilir ve Excel'in işlevselliğini genişletebilirsiniz.
Sonuç
Excel, güçlü bir veri analizi ve yönetim aracıdır. Bu makalede ele aldığımız ileri düzey teknikleri kullanarak, Excel'i veri odaklı projelerinizde daha etkin kullanabilir, daha iyi kararlar alabilir ve iş süreçlerinizi optimize edebilirsiniz. Unutmayın, pratik yapmak ve denemek, Excel'deki becerilerinizi geliştirmenin en iyi yoludur.